when revising an essay, it can be helpful to _____. select all that apply. make a list of your favorite parts, and do not change

those parts under any circumstances let someone else read the essay and give notes read the essay out loud once or twice rewrite based on your initial outline instead of the content of the first draft

<span>When revising an essay, it can be helpful to:
</span>let someone else read the essay and give notes
read the essay out loud once or twice

"make a list of your favorite parts, and do not change those parts under anycircumstances" - Sometimes your favourite parts are not good for the peice overall, and must be changed ore removed.
"<span>rewrite based on your initial outline instead of the content of the first draft"  - </span>Starting again from the outline would be more akin to writing a second first draft, rather than a second draft, if that makes sense. It is extremely helpful to refer to the initial outline, however.

A character in a fictional work that is never fully developed by the author is called a ___ character.
Serga [27]
There are multiple words to describe a character that is never developed by the author. A flat character, for example, is a character that is only defined by one or two traits and nothing else. However, in this case, I think the answer would most likely be a static character, which is a character with little to no development so as not to take away from the story being told.
